Job description
Job Description

Our client, a major transportation group of companies, is looking for a person for the above role.

Job Purpose

Responsible for leading the procurement strategy, operations, and supplier relationship management to optimize cost, quality, and efficiency in support of the organisation's objectives.

Accountable for developing a strategic approach to the corporate procurement and material management process for the purchase, ensuring the efficiency and cost-effectiveness of the process within the organization, develop and/or update procurement policies and procedures and to ensure alignment with organizational goals, compliance with regulations, and sustainability in procurement practices.

Key Accountabilities
  • Develop and implement a full procurement strategy to support organizational objectives; including liaising with senior management to adapt to strategic objectives, carrying out business intelligence, identifying the needs of the various business units;
  • Lead procurement planning, forecasting, and budgeting to optimize cost and value across the organization group;
  • Responsible for the overall EBITDA and revenue performance of the Group, with accountability for cost optimization initiatives. This includes driving these efforts and providing guidance to the relevant stakeholders;
  • Establish strategic partnerships with suppliers/vendors to ensure quality, reliability, and cost-effectiveness;
  • Manage tender process and get BOD approval;
  • Forecast ongoing demand for goods and services, monitoring by milestones, implementing processes and tools;
  • Conduct regular supplier performance reviews, negotiate contracts, and mitigate risks related to supply chain disruptions; including monitoring suppliers and procurement performance: drawing up specifications, defining key performance indicators;
  • Stay updated on market trends, maintain an in-depth knowledge of industry developments and regulatory changes;
  • Ensure ethical sourcing practices and compliance with Malaysian procurement regulations;
  • Implement technology and data analytics to enhance procurement efficiency and transparency;
  • Identify and manage procurement risks, ensuring compliance with company policies, government regulations, and international standards;
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ams, including operations, finance, and legal, to align procurement with organizational goals; and
  • Lead, mentor, and develop a high-performing procurement team, fostering a culture of excellence and accountability. This includes optimizing organization, recruiting new talent, leading, and identify the best training programme and industry certification for the team.
